PER CURIAM.

The appellant, Olga Granville, was defendant and counter-claimant in the circuit court. The appellee, Capital Bank, brought suit against Olga Granville and her husband, Paul Granville, because of an overdraft of some $18,000.00. Olga Granville counterclaimed for alleged slander, trespass and false imprisonment. The court dismissed on the pleadings the false imprisonment count of the counterclaim.
